Papers
Topics
Authors
Recent
Search
2000 character limit reached

Towards Understanding and Analyzing Rationale in Commit Messages using a Knowledge Graph Approach

Published 4 Sep 2023 in cs.SE | (2311.03358v1)

Abstract: Extracting rationale information from commit messages allows developers to better understand a system and its past development. Here we present our ongoing work on the Kantara end-to-end rationale reconstruction pipeline to a) structure rationale information in an ontologically-based knowledge graph, b) extract and classify this information from commits, and c) produce analysis reports and visualizations for developers. We also present our work on creating a labelled dataset for our running example of the Out-of-Memory component of the Linux kernel. This dataset is used as ground truth for our evaluation of NLP classification techniques which show promising results, especially the multi-classification technique XGBoost.

Citations (1)

Summary

Paper to Video (Beta)

Whiteboard

No one has generated a whiteboard explanation for this paper yet.

Open Problems

We haven't generated a list of open problems mentioned in this paper yet.

Continue Learning

We haven't generated follow-up questions for this paper yet.

Collections

Sign up for free to add this paper to one or more collections.